More protection for key parts of Malvern Hills communities
8:00pm Tuesday 12th February 2013 in News
GREATER protection is being offered to prized community assets such as pubs, scout huts and sports fields in the Malvern Hills.
The Localism Act brought in new legislation allowing local communities to identify land or property of community value and be guaranteed an opportunity to acquire them if the threat of sale or closure arose.
Malvern Hills District Council is being charged with maintaining the list and deciding whether facilities are deemed worthy of inclusion.
Listing protection lasts for a period of five years, during which time the owner cannot sell without informing the council and observing an agreed time period for voluntary or community bodies to submit their own bid.
The council’s executive committee has agreed to press on with the scheme and deputy leader Paul Swinburn said: “A community should have a say as to whether its pub is shut down, whether its sports fields are built on and so on.”
